Creating Curved Bricks in Substance Designer

Matt Parkin shared another amazing episode of his Polygon Pilgrimage web series. Creating curved pattern is actually pretty easy.

Matt Parkin has shared a couple of videos about the scene he’s creating for the ArtStation Environment Art Challenge (Ancient Civilizations: Lost & Found). The latest breakdown is about creating a pattern with curved bricks in Substance Designer 6. Matts demonstrates that it’s actually quite easy to build curved stones inside Designer:
